Transaction e3e7113f882ccfa258f65e683152735724576df36e10f454ef7b26c2a2e4fb28

246 Input
2 Outputs
  • e3e7113f882ccfa258f65e683152735724576df36e10f454ef7b26c2a2e4fb28:0
  • value  11123
    address  13Y9wv4o1X4UoYDGmGyiAKtH6ciV75iobT
  • e3e7113f882ccfa258f65e683152735724576df36e10f454ef7b26c2a2e4fb28:1
  • value  24511429
    address  16FP1bUfeSvSk6qSw5QoK7XktQpoRaCQUN